"Architect" is a title protected by law - only people on the official Architects Register (held by ARB) may use it. Confirm they're on it before you commission a design.

Check the Architects Register
Only someone on the Architects Registration Board (ARB) register may legally call themselves an 'architect' in the UK. Ask for their ARB number and check it free at arb.org.uk. An 'architectural designer' or 'technologist' is a different, unregistered role (often capable, but not the same protection).
Agree how they charge before any work starts (a percentage of the build cost, a fixed fee, or an hourly rate) and exactly which stages it covers (concept design, planning application, building-regulations drawings, work on site), so there are no surprises later.
Confirm what they will actually handle versus what is excluded (the planning application, the building-control drawings, and whether they will administer the builder's contract on site), and get it, and a portfolio of similar projects, in writing.
